Santa Monica College (SMC) is a public community college located in Santa Monica, California, established in 1929.[1] It is a non-profit educational institution governed by the Santa Monica Junior College District, not a commercial company with investors or shareholders.
The college serves over 25,000 students[2] across more than 90 fields of study[1] and is recognized as a leader among California community colleges, particularly for its transfer rates to four-year universities such as UC and California State University campuses.[1] The institution is funded through public sources and operates under a mission to provide accessible, high-quality education to students from diverse socioeconomic backgrounds.
